Application
Ultraviolet light includes UVA band (315nm-420nm), UVB band (280nm-315nm) and UVC band (230nm-280nm). UVA band is mainly used in photocuring, lithographic exposure, ultraviolet light source, integrated circuit lithography and other industries; UVB band UV lamps mainly include physiotherapy lamps in hospitals and health care places, plant growth lamps and UVB fluorescent lamps for reptiles; UVC band also known as short-wave sterilization ultraviolet, ultraviolet germicidal lamps emit UVC short-wave ultraviolet. Ultraviolet germicidal lamps are mainly used for disinfection and sterilization. They are often used in hospitals, transfer windows of drug factories, disease control centers and sewage treatment plants. The LS125 handheld UV measurement device is widely used. Many of the above industries require different ultraviolet probes to detect the radiation intensity or energy value.
The UV measurement uses high-precision UV filter and professional UV detector. It almost no response to visible wavelengths, eliminate the impact of other spectral bands on the measurement accuracy. More accurate than ordinary illuminance meter.
Probe Selection
According to the spectral response range, application, measuring range and test aperture size of the light source, we have introduced 9 different types of probes (probe must be purchased separately). The selection table is as follows:
Select according to the spectral response range and application of the light source
| No. | Probetype | Spectral response range | Power range | Test aperture | Application | |
|---|---|---|---|---|---|---|
| 1 | UVC-X0 | 230-280nm | 0 – 200000 μW/cm² | Φ10mm | 254nm UV sterilization mercury lamp | |
| 2 | UVC-X2 | 210nm-250nm | 0 – 200000μW/cm² | Φ10mm | 222nm far UVC lamps | |
| 3 | UVCWP-X1 | 230-280nm | 0 – 200000 μW/cm² | Φ10mm | 254nm UV sterilization mercury lamp,waterproof | |
| 4 | UVCLED-X0 | 230-315nm | 0 – 200000 μW/cm² | Φ10mm | 260nm-285nm UV LED germicidal lamp | |
| 5 | UVB-X0 | 280-315nm | 0 – 200000 μW/cm² | Φ10mm | General UVB intensity and energy measurement | |
| 6 | UVA-X0 | 315-400nm | 0 – 2000 mW/cm² | Φ10mm | High pressure mercury lamp in UV curing industry | |
| 7 | UVA-X1 | 315-400nm | 0 – 200000 μW/cm² | Φ10mm | General UVA intensity and energy measurement | |
| 8 | UVA-X2 | 315nm-365nm | 0 – 200000μW/cm² | Φ10mm | 340nm UVA aging lamps | |
| 9 | UVALED-X0 | 340-420nm | 0 – 200000 mW/cm² | Φ10mm | Area light source of UV LED in UV curing industry | |
| 10 | UVALED-X1 | 340-420nm | 0 – 200000 mW/cm² | Φ1mm | Point light source of UV LED in UV curing industry | |
| 11 | UVALED-X3 | 340-420nm | 0 – 200000 μW/cm² | Φ10mm | General UVA+UVV LED, low power measuring range | |
| 12 | BL-X0 | 410nm-490nm | 0 – 2000mW/cm² | Φ10mm | 450nm blue light |
Suggestion of Probes for Classic Industry Application
| No. | Application | Suggested Probe |
|---|---|---|
| 1 | Detect UV Aging Box | UVA-X1, UVB-X0, UVA-X2 |
| 2 | Detect Ambient Light and Sunlight | UVA-X1, UVB-X0 |
| 3 | Detect Welding Arc | UVA-X1, UVB-X0, UVC-X0 |
| 4 | Detect UV Light of Non-destructive Testing | UVA-X0 |
| 5 | Detect UV Nail Lamp | UVALED-X3 |
| 6 | Detect Plant Growth Lamp or Reptile Lamp | UVB-X0 |
| 7 | Detecting the 222nm Far UVC Lamps | UVC-X2 |
| 8 | Detecting the Medical Phototherapy Devices or LED Blue Therapy Light | BL-X0 |
